Sun Solaris 8.0/9.0/10.0 libX11 memory corruption

Detailsinfo

A vulnerability was found in Sun Solaris 8.0/9.0/10.0 (Operating System). It has been declared as critical. This vulnerability affects an unknown code block in the library libX11.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a memory corruption vulnerability. The CWE definition for the vulnerability is CWE-119. The product performs operations on a memory buffer, but it can read from or write to a memory location that is outside of the intended boundary of the buffer. As an impact it is known to affect conf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:

Buffer overflow in the Strcmp function in the XKEYBOARD extension in X Window System X11R6.4 and earlier, as used in SCO UnixWare 7.1.3 and Sun Solaris 8 through 10, allows local users to gain privileges via a long _XKB_CHARSET environment variable value.

The weakness was presented 09/08/2006 by Adriano Lima and Filipe Balestra with RISE Security (Website). The advisory is available at risesecurity.org. This vulnerability was named CVE-2006-4655 since 09/08/2006. Access to the local network is required for this attack. No form of authentication is required for a successful exploitation. Technical details and also a public exploit are known.

A public exploit has been developed by RISE Security and been published even before and not after the advisory. It is possible to download the exploit at risesecurity.org. It is declared as functional. The vulnerability was handled as a non-public zero-day exploit for at least 1 days. During that time the estimated underground price was around $25k-$100k.

Applying a patch is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at sunsolve.sun.com.
